Saving a League as a template
Is there a way to save an individual minor league as a template to be added to another league?
e.g. I want to use a DSL in another save that doesn't have one. Is there a way to save the league structure, and then easily load it to be added to another league? |
you can save a template while in a game, sure... i don't know about importing to an existing league, but i'd assume so. just try to import the default template to a league - same thing.
the one issue i know that can crop up is when the years of each league are not the same. so, you can't fix a 100year old coach or a 0 year old coach, but you can fix the players... export players after it's been assimilated to your new league and mass change their YoB column to correspond with the new year (year of league - year of league) if you made the template during game creation, you can skip the player YoB problem, i am pretty sure... unless the "start" year screws it up somehow, but i don't htink the players are created until you actually start up the league at the end of the game creation process. |
